Restoration of the "America" bust

Boss Protection – Restoration of the "America" bust
A three-person company specialising in the protection of goods and individuals financed this restoration in the amount of € 3,000.

« For our benefits I chose a visit to the restoration site and a guided walk with part of the clientele, followed by lunch. I think this kind of operation can change many things and if I can afford it financially I will do it again tomorrow ! »
Marina Di Marco – Manager

Restoration of the sculpture group "Papirius and his mother"

The Gardens of the Sun King – Restoration of the sculpture group "Papirius and his mother"
A five-person company specializing in the production of orange planters offered €12,000 for this restoration.

« We did not think we could afford it, until I read the article on the campaign for "adoption of statues in Les Nouvelles de Versailles [Versailles News]. It was financially possible for us: I contacted the château and the deed was done in 48h ! We want to be associated with the image of excellence of Versailles. We are now featured at the site of the château […] we have been interviewed by Le Parisien and Métro. The articles were very positive. I think sponsorship represents a new way of communicating for SMEs. »
Jean-François Jiquel – Director

Restoration of Louis XVI’s wardrobe room

Lady Michelham of Hellingly – Restoration of Louis XV’s wardrobe room
A native of Béthune and a history teacher for more than ten years, she now heads and supervises a private foundation for charitable works. A faithful sponsor of Versailles, she already made possible the restoration of the billiard room of Queen Marie-Antoinette in 1993.

« I am convinced that the contemplation of beautiful works can make children dream and enrich their minds, their knowledge of common history and the heritage we are proud of, whilst cultivating their trust and curiosity to know more and study for themselves. »
Lady Michelham of Hellingly

Restitution of the Royal Grid

Monnoyeur Group – Restitution of the Royal Grid
Family firm for distribution and services to the building and public works.

« This is an opportunity for a (still young!) company to brush shoulders with history, as an instrument of understanding of the present and a spur to study of the past. [We are] all proud of our Group which, thanks to its prosperity, has been able to exceed its economic mission and make an historic contribution for the general good. »
Baudouin Monnoyeur – President and Managing Director
